Transaction 2866377d63fe09a696f89345cc301684c7b99a85aa18ca77a07081d5c0044dd0

1 Input
2 Outputs
  • 2866377d63fe09a696f89345cc301684c7b99a85aa18ca77a07081d5c0044dd0:0
  • value  1013567
    address  3EFNpoFzsVUWxdsdKvL5MjyZ4qqwSQ1Jje
  • 2866377d63fe09a696f89345cc301684c7b99a85aa18ca77a07081d5c0044dd0:1
  • value  3382926
    address  1MKNzS8L7jBm2UTGhuyWktZbKghRqLNJw1